The Origins of Ultimate Frisbee

A Counterculture Beginning

Ultimate Frisbee originated in the 1960s in the United States as a counter-culture response to traditional team sports. It was first played on college campuses, and its informal, free-spirited nature quickly attracted participants.

Evolution into a Sport

Over time, Ultimate Frisbee evolved from a recreational activity into a structured sport. The first set of rules was developed in 1968, laying the foundation for the game's growth and organization.

The Basics of Ultimate Frisbee

Team Composition

Ultimate Frisbee is typically played by two teams, each consisting of seven players. Teams are co-ed, promoting inclusivity and gender equity in the sport.

Objective

The primary objective in Ultimate Frisbee is to score points by catching the disc in the opposing team's end zone, similar to scoring a touchdown in football or a goal in soccer.

Movement and Passing

Players advance the disc up the field by passing it to teammates. They cannot run while holding the disc, emphasizing quick passes, teamwork, and strategic positioning.

Non-Contact Nature

One of the defining characteristics of Ultimate Frisbee is its non-contact nature. Players are not allowed to physically obstruct or make contact with their opponents. This emphasis on fair play and sportsmanship is enshrined in the "Spirit of the Game."

The Spirit of the Game

Self-Officiation

Ultimate Frisbee places a strong emphasis on self-officiation, with players responsible for calling their own fouls and violations. This system fosters a culture of integrity and honesty on the field.

Sportsmanship

The "Spirit of the Game" is a fundamental principle of Ultimate Frisbee. It encourages respectful behavior, fair play, and a focus on the love of the game rather than winning at all costs.

Competitive Play and Tournaments

Club and College Teams

Ultimate Frisbee is played at various levels, from casual pick-up games to highly competitive club and college teams. Collegiate Ultimate is particularly popular, with many universities fielding teams that compete regionally and nationally.

International Competitions

Ultimate Frisbee has gained international recognition and is governed by the World Flying Disc Federation (WFDF). The sport features world championships, including the World Ultimate Club Championships and the World Ultimate and Guts Championships.
